About B&B Novecento
Modern Comforts B&B Novecento in Palermo offers free WiFi, air-conditioning, private bathrooms, and city views. Each room includes a work desk, TV, and balcony. Delicious Breakfast Guests enjoy a buffet breakfast with Italian, vegetarian, vegan, and gluten-free options. The breakfast includes local specialties, fresh pastries, cheese, fruits, and juice. Convenient Location Located 0.7 mi from Palermo Cathedral and a 7-minute walk to Fontana Pretoria. Palermo Central Train Station is a 3-minute walk away. Nearby attractions include Teatro Massimo and Teatro Politeama Palermo. Guest Services The property provides a elevator, bicycle parking, bike hire, and luggage storage. Daily housekeeping service and multilingual reception staff ensure a comfortable stay. License Number(s): 19082053C100522

We had a pleasant stay here for a few days. Palermo summers can be very hot, so we really appreciated the strong air conditioning. The internet is fast and stable, which is a rare and welcome feature while traveling. The highlight of our stay was definitely the hotel staff—super friendly and accommodating. They went out of their way to help us with our luggage situation when we had a late evening ferry on our departure day. We also really enjoyed sharing breakfast with other guests in the dining room—it added a special social touch to our mornings. The location is excellent—very central, but also quiet since the rooms face a small street. There’s also an elevator, which made everything very convenient. One small note: our room was connected to a private bathroom via a shared hallway with a locking door. This setup is quite typical for many European B&Bs, but travelers used to hotels or American-style Airbnbs should be aware. It didn’t bother us at all, but worth mentioning depending on personal preference.
